Differences
Reasons to consider the Intel Core i3-10100Y
- Around 56% higher clock speed: 3.90 GHz vs 2.50 GHz
- Around 9% higher maximum core temperature: 100°C vs 92°C
- A newer manufacturing process allows for a more powerful, yet cooler running processor: 14 nm vs 22 nm
- 14x lower typical power consumption: 5 Watt vs 70 Watt
- Around 27% better performance in PassMark - Single thread mark: 1635 vs 1286

Reasons to consider the Intel Xeon E5-2648L v2
- 48x more maximum memory size: 768 GB vs 16 GB
- 5.6x better performance in PassMark - CPU mark: 16028 vs 2880
